Well, id you are having trouble, do 2 steps from start.
1) GO to you cPanel (or whatever u r using) and create a new DB with necessary details. (DB name, DB User, PWD)
2) Locate wp-config.php file in your webserver root and delete it. Now, take wp-config-sample.php file from your wordpress folder, change all required details in it, rename it to wp-config.php and upload to your server.
